Output 78af5b016d92ee61af99f1bc84eaf6858bf738b63cd17b37db14b8cc66f4c63f:1

value
27526448905
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b62a4d3d3608e9736b149297b5513b6ce77c0a3a OP_EQUALVERIFY OP_CHECKSIG
address
1HcCf66VZeBzFzMKiT6LuNaPNvqxMut6dm
transaction
78af5b016d92ee61af99f1bc84eaf6858bf738b63cd17b37db14b8cc66f4c63f
confirmations
561390
spent
true